If your copy is volume 1 of 7 volumes, please separate and combine with in the nursery my bookhouse volume one, red series the dover edition, first published in 20, is an unabridged republication of the work originally published as volume 1 of 12 in the my book house series by the book house for children, chicago, in 1937. My book house 12 volumes 1932, 1937, 1971 each of the original thicker volumes were divided and made more picture book like and easier for a child to handle. My book house 12 volume set includes in the nursery, story time, up one pair of stairs, through the gate, over the hills, through fairy halls, the magic garden, flying sales, the treasure chest, from the tower window, in shining armor, and halls of fame.
